Marlone

Johnath Marlone Azevedo da Silva, commonly known as Marlone, is a Brazilian footballer who plays as an attacking midfielder for Chapecoense. He is best known for scoring a bicycle kick in a 6–0 win over Cobresal in the 2016 Copa Libertadores that was nominated for the FIFA Puskás Award.

The Story of Marlone

Marlone first appeared in U.S. Social Security Administration records as a baby boy name in 1972, with 7 babies given the name that year. Its peak popularity came in 1972, when 7 Marlones were born — ranking #3,962 that year. As of 2026, Marlone ranks #10,659 for baby boys with 6 births, with steady use. In total, more than 28 Marlones have been born in the U.S. since records began in 1880, spanning the 1970s through the 2020s.
